SMVITM celebrates International Women’s Day


Media Release

Udupi, Mar 17: Women Empowerment Cell (WEC), in association with College Internal Complaints Committee (CICC) of Shri Madhwa Vadiraja Institute of Technology and Management celebrated International Women’s Day on March 13 from 3.15 PM to 4.30 PM in the Seminar Hall, Admin Block.

Chandrani Sarkar, H R Head, Unicourt, Mangaluru, the chief guest of the event, explained gender equality, which is crucial in today’s corporate world and the assessments which are based on knowledge and skills rather than gender. She said that companies are fostering diverse and inclusive environments, recognizing that talent transcends gender. She emphasized that empowering women is essential to bridge the gender gap, especially for the younger generation who should focus on knowledge acquisition over biases.

Chandrani Sarkar gave tips to the students that to excel, individuals must plan priorities, be organized, disciplined, and view challenges as opportunities for growth. Developing resilience is vital to overcome setbacks and sustain progress.

Dr Thirumaleshwara Bhat, principal of the college presiding over the event, explained about the importance of the day and appreciated the Women Empowerment Cell members for organizing this function.

Prior to the stage program, fun games were conducted to the house keeping staff, faculty and staff members and girl students of the institution.

More than 140 girl students and women employees participated and benefited from the program.

The program was compered by Yashaswi of 6th semester ECE. Yogeshwary B H of Department of ECE welcomed the guests and Ashwini, Department of AI&ML gave the introduction of the chief guest. Dr Deepika B V, HoD, Department of Civil Engineering welcomed the guest florally. Vidya Bhat, AO and placement officer, Department of MBA presented the honorarium to the chief guest.
